meta-digi/meta-digi-dey/recipes-digi
David Escalona a04af0cbc1 meta-digi-dey: swu-images: simplify sw-description file
The fact of including both storage types (mtd and mmc) in the same 'sw-description' file is not providing any kind
of benefit. Instead, it makes the file larger, complex and harder to maintain. Additionally, most of the images
entries share the same structure and contents, changing only names and mount points. This commit simplifies the
'sw-description' file by configuring the storage type and the images to include in the SWU package at build
time, using a generic 'sw-description' template and template files for 'mmc' and 'mtd' images.

While on it, use the new 'DEY_FIRMWARE_VERSION' variable for SWU package version and fix the recipe to not include
all 'SRC_URI' files in the SWU update image, but only the required files for the update. Also, make use of variable
substitution provided by SWU class in the 'sw-description' file.

Note: SWU U-Boot update will be broken after this change. Waiting for official support with a robust implementation.

https://onedigi.atlassian.net/browse/DEL-8537
https://onedigi.atlassian.net/browse/DEL-8538

Signed-off-by: David Escalona <david.escalona@digi.com>
2023-06-21 18:23:50 +02:00
..
auto-serial-console kirkstone migration: general update to the new override syntax 2022-06-20 11:39:57 +02:00
cloudconnector cloudconnector: set 'MACHINE' as the default device type 2023-06-21 16:57:27 +02:00
dey-examples dey-examples: cloudconnector:return status code in device request data callbacks 2023-05-09 11:47:25 +02:00
dualboot update-firmware: squashsf: modify the logic to include the ro systems 2023-06-06 13:04:21 +02:00
fbtest kirkstone migration: cosmetic, clean build warnings 2022-06-21 16:49:56 +02:00
libdigiapix ccimx93: libdigiapix: fix default I2C bus 2023-05-05 09:58:41 +02:00
memwatch kirkstone migration: cosmetic, clean build warnings 2022-06-21 16:49:56 +02:00
packagegroups connectcore-demo: separate in several packages 2023-02-07 14:00:52 +01:00
swu-images meta-digi-dey: swu-images: simplify sw-description file 2023-06-21 18:23:50 +02:00
sysinfo meta-digi-dey: sysinfo: include the new firmware version variable in the 'sysinfo' report 2023-06-21 18:23:50 +02:00